Why you'll love this job
  • This role is a member of the Engineering Team within the Integrated Operations Division.
  • Responsible for supporting American Airlines ODA certification activities before, during, and after aircraft modification programs. This role combines engineering expertise with leadership of conformity inspections, FAA coordination, regulatory compliance, and process improvement initiatives.
What you'll do
  • Conducts training for Engineers in area(s) of expertise
  • Serves as mentor to other Engineers
  • Serves as team leader/coordinator in the course of project management or problem resolution
  • Serves as the lead coordinator for the ODA Inspection Unit Member (IUM) program, providing oversight of conformity inspection activities and delegated inspection processes.
  • Serves as the focal point for conformity-related FAA guidance, policy updates, forms, and inspection best practices.
  • Coordinates with manufacturers and regulatory authorities, as required, and ensures that Engineering dispositions are properly substantiated in accordance with applicable regulations and Company manuals
  • Keeps informed of day-to-day airline operations involving field of responsibility. Assesses daily priorities in accordance with airline/departmental objectives and management directives
  • Responds to requests from Maintenance and other airline departments when technical assistance is required to support projects or resolve problems
  • Supports ODA compliance through audits, procedure updates, UM training initiatives, and monitoring of current and emerging regulatory requirements.
  • Maintains knowledge of current and pending regulations, which affect areas of responsibility and ensures that all Engineering actions maintain compliance with applicable regulatory requirements
  • Utilizes available resources to continually increase levels of technical expertise and practical experience. Also strives to improve communications skills, time management and other personal qualities pertinent to maximum effectiveness and efficiency in performing assigned duties
  • Actively engages with front line team members and leadership equally
All you'll need for success

Minimum Qualifications- Education & Prior Job Experience

  • Bachelor's Degree in Engineering required
  • 6 years engineering experience
  • Experience supporting FAA conformity inspections and ODA delegated activities.
  • Understanding of 14 CFR Parts 21, 25, 121, and 183

Preferred Qualifications- Education & Prior Job Experience

  • Five or more years of experience working with FAA certification programs, ODA organizations, or aircraft modification projects.

Skills, Licenses & Certifications

  • Knowledge of Microsoft Office to include Word, Excel, Outlook, etc.
  • Ability to analyze technical data and make data driven decisions
  • Demonstrates aptitude, ability and willingness to take on new roles and responsibilities
  • Ability to prepare/deliver presentations that compel acceptance of solutions
  • Ability to successfully interact with internal and external customers
